Quick Reference: Key Visit Details

Detail Info
Address Bapor Kibra z/n, Willemstad, Curaçao
Drive Time (from downtown Willemstad) 10–15 minutes by car or taxi
Parking On-site parking available; fee $3
Opening Hours Tuesday–Saturday, 8:00 a.m. – 5:00 p.m.
Online Tickets Buy via the official site: https://curacao-sea-aquarium.com/; show email confirmation on arrival
Accessibility Generally wheelchair-accessible; the underwater observatory is reached only via stairs

Where We Are and How to Get Here

The exact address

Set your map to: Bapor Kibra z/n, Willemstad, Curaçao. This coastal location places you close to the island’s best beaches and attractions—ideal if you’re combining the aquarium with other stops.

From downtown Willemstad

Expect a 10–15 minute drive by car or taxi from downtown Willemstad. Traffic patterns can vary by time of day, so give yourself a little buffer if you’re aiming for opening time.

From the cruise port

Coming in for a shore excursion? Taxis from the cruise port provide a direct route to the aquarium. Share the full address with your driver to keep things smooth and straightforward.


On-Site Parking: Simple and Affordable

If you’re driving, on-site parking is available for visitors for a flat $3 fee. The lot is steps from the entrance, making it easy to unload beach bags, strollers, or snorkeling essentials.

Accessibility and Guest Considerations

The aquarium is generally wheelchair-accessible. Please note the underwater observatory is accessible only via stairs.

Service animals are welcome throughout the grounds and exhibits. Guests should submit the required veterinary documentation for approval before arrival to ensure a seamless visit.
